Circuit protection devices, such as fuses and circuit breakers, are crucial in Dominica`s electrical and construction industries. This market supports the safety of electrical systems in residential, commercial, and industrial applications.
The circuit protection market is driven by the growing need for electrical safety in residential and industrial applications. The increasing adoption of smart technologies and renewable energy systems enhances the demand for advanced circuit protection solutions. Regulatory standards regarding electrical safety further propel the market.
The circuit protection market faces challenges related to rapid technological advancements in electronics. Manufacturers must keep pace with evolving technology and consumer needs, which can be resource-intensive. Additionally, competition from low-cost manufacturers in other regions can pressure pricing strategies and profit margins.
In the circuit protection market, government policies emphasize safety in electronic systems. Standards are in place to ensure high-quality materials and adherence to international safety protocols.
